Instrumentation circuitry for an inductive wear debris sensor
The design of instrumentation circuitry for an inductive sensor to detect small metal particles is presented. The sensor, designed for counting and characterizing wear debris particles in lubrication oil, detects changes in the inductance of a small coil as metal particles pass through it.

A Planar Inductive Based Oil Debris Sensor Plug
Online monitoring of debris in hydraulic and lubrication oil is an effective method to enable preventive maintenance of the associated machinery. The debris particles generated by the machinery due to wear and tear are carried by the working or lubrication fluids. This paper presents a new online magneto-inductive sensor plug.
